Why Solar Outdoor Power Is Gaining Traction in Uzbekistan

With over 300 sunny days annually, Uzbekistan has immense potential for solar energy adoption. The government's 2030 Renewable Energy Strategy aims to increase renewable capacity to 8 GW, with solar contributing 5 GW. This push aligns with global trends toward clean energy and cost-efficient power solutions.

Key Applications of Solar Power in Uzbekistan

  • Agriculture: Solar pumps for irrigation reduce reliance on diesel.
  • Tourism: Remote lodges use solar systems for off-grid electricity.
  • Urban Infrastructure: Street lighting powered by solar panels.

Case Study: Solar Success in the Fergana Valley

A recent project in the Fergana Valley installed 500 solar-powered water pumps, cutting farmers' energy costs by 60%.

"Solar energy isn't just eco-friendly—it's a game-changer for our productivity,"
says local farmer Azamat Rakhimov.

Overcoming Challenges in Solar Adoption

While progress is impressive, Uzbekistan faces hurdles like grid integration and upfront costs. However, partnerships with international firms and tax incentives are easing these barriers. For example, the World Bank's $100 million funding supports rural solar projects.

FAQ: Solar Power in Uzbekistan

What's the lifespan of solar panels in Uzbekistan's climate?

Most systems last 25+ years, with minimal efficiency loss even in high temperatures.

Are there subsidies for solar installations?

Yes—the government offers tax breaks and grants for commercial projects.
